Hi, Im new here and have a problem with my new (to me) 1991 Camaro.
It have a weird idling problem. The exhaust smell really rich. It will start fine, but it might randomly die just idling. After giving it some gas driving around, sometimes it will die as soon as i let of the gas. It sometimes will sputter and sound like its try to run, and then die

Has the car ever been treated to a tune up? I also have a 91 with the 305. It had a sputtery, jerky idle, but it didn't have stalling issues. I replaced the plugs, wires, cap & rotor. I was curious about the cause, so I tested the engine after replacing each component. The engine didn't smooth out until I replaced the cap & rotor. Your problemscould be from one of many other different things...clogged fuel filter, fuel pump on it's way out, bad pressure regulator.... If it looks like it's never received an ignition tune up, then that and a new fuel filter to start with certainly won't be a waste of time or money.
